We need a law to stop this mis-taxation.

Any taxes or surcharges (ie: USF) should be government mandated and companies shouldn't be allowed to pass on these so called recovery fees. If they need to raise prices, so be it, but dont disguise the issue.

Isn't there a law or two already? I see this as misrepresentation or false advertisement and unfair business practice. What is this, DSL service of only $29.95/month + $15 in fees? Are there cases when a subscriber does not have to pay the fees to get the service? No. If one cannot get the service for $29.95/month then it is not only $29.95/month.

This should be like negotiating the price of a car. What is the price out the door or the bottom line? Don't care about bank fees, destination charges, etc. just give me the out-of-pocket figure. Or better yet, like buying gasoline, all taxes (there are plenty) are already included. What you see is what you pay.

The difference is there is no competition and frankly no regulation (enforcemnt of the law) of any useful kind on telecom.

Yes - thats part of it but as a consumer, its hard for me to make an accurate buying decisions when a the same service by two companies is $15 a month yet one has $10 in extra fees and the other $5. Worse yet, most carriers wont give you that information.

Sales tax and such can be estimated and is universal regardless of provider. These fees are not.
